About Morningside Elementary School

Morningside Elementary School serves 318 students in kindergarten through fifth grade in Salem, Oregon, establishing itself as a strong academic performer in the state. With 14 full-time equivalent teachers maintaining a 22.7:1 student-teacher ratio, the school has earned recognition as one of Oregon's top elementary schools, ranking 127th out of 1,231 schools statewide and placing in the 90th percentile. The school demonstrates solid academic achievement with 54% of students performing at proficient or above levels in English Language Arts and reading, while 50% reach proficiency in mathematics.

These results contribute to Morningside's impressive 8.5 out of 10 academic score and overall 7.6 MySchoolScout rating, reflecting the school's commitment to educational excellence. Morningside Elementary is situated in a well-established Salem neighborhood where families value education, with 42% of residents holding bachelor's degrees or higher. The community enjoys economic stability with a median household income of $80,439 and median home values of $381,700, while maintaining a relatively low poverty rate of 10.2%.

Located at 3513 12th Street SE, the school benefits from being part of Salem's mid-size city environment, offering families both urban amenities and a strong sense of community.

What Parents Should Know

The student-teacher ratio at Morningside Elementary School is 22.7:1, which is higher than the national average. This may mean larger class sizes, so parents should ask about classroom support, teaching assistants, and how the school differentiates instruction for students who need extra help.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Morningside Elementary School has a median household income of $83,697. It is a well-educated community where 43%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$415,200, with a median rent of $1,230/month. The area has a poverty rate of 10.6%. The average commute for residents is 21 minutes.
